Description: Tree Style Tab is a browser extension that displays tabs in a vertical tree-like structure on the side of the browser window. This allows for easier organization and management of many open tabs.

Tree Style Tab
Tree Style Tab Features
  • Displays browser tabs in a vertical tree structure
  • Allows tabs to be nested in collapsible groups
  • Supports keyboard shortcuts for tab management
  • Syncs open tabs between devices
  • Customizable tab width, colors, and themes
  • Supports Firefox, Chrome, and Chromium-based browsers
